#main{width:900px;margin:0 auto;position:relative}#header{height:602px;background:url(images/fl-bg.gif) left bottom no-repeat #010101}#content,#footer,#header{font-size:.85em}.col-1,.col-2,.col-3{float:left}#page1 #content .line1{background:url(images/line1.gif) 160px top repeat-y;width:100%}#page1 #content .line2{background:url(images/line1.gif) 562px top repeat-y;width:100%;position:relative}#page1 #content .col-1{width:142px;margin-right:65px}#page1 #content .col-2{width:315px;margin-right:81px}#page1 #content .col-3{width:185px;color:#fff}#page1 #content .col-2 .wrapper .col-1{width:300px;margin-right:0}#page1 #content .col-2 .wrapper .col-2{width:95px;margin-right:0}#page2 #content .row-1 .line1{background:url(images/line2.gif) 441px top repeat-y;width:100%}#page2 #content .row-2 .line1{background:url(images/line1.gif) 388px top repeat-y;width:100%}#page2 #content .row-1 .col-1{width:393px;margin-right:86px}#page2 #content .row-1 .col-2{width:298px}#page2 #content .row-1 .col-2 .wrapper .col-1{width:168px;margin-right:0}#page2 #content .row-2 .col-1{width:360px;margin-right:70px}#page2 #content .row-2 .col-2{width:354px}#page2 #content .row-2 .col-1 .wrapper .col-1{width:120px;margin-right:0}#page2 #content .row-2 .col-1 .wrapper .col-2{width:239px}#page3 #content .row-2 .line1{width:100%}#page3 #content .row-2 .col-1{width:360px;margin-right:70px;color:#fff}#page3 #content .row-2 .col-2{width:354px}#page3 #content .row-2 .col-1 .wrapper .col-1{width:195px;margin-right:0}#page3 #content .row-2 .col-1 .wrapper .col-2{width:239px}#page4 #content .row-1 .line1{background:url(images/line2.gif) 441px top repeat-y;width:100%}#page4 #content .row-2 .line1{background:url(images/line1.gif) 388px top repeat-y;width:100%}#page4 #content .row-1 .col-1{width:395px;margin-right:87px}#page4 #content .row-1 .col-2{width:298px}#page4 #content .row-1 .col-1 .wrapper .col-1{width:230px;margin-right:0}#page4 #content .row-1 .col-2 .wrapper .col-1{width:168px;margin-right:0}#page4 #content .row-2 .col-1{width:360px;margin-right:70px}#page4 #content .row-2 .col-2{width:354px}#page5 #content .row-2 .line1{width:100%}#page5 #content .row-2 .col-1{width:416px;margin-right:86px}#page5 #content .row-2 .col-2{width:281px}#page5 #content .row-2 .col-1 .wrapper .col-1{width:225px;margin-right:0}#page5 #content .row-2 .col-1 .wrapper .col-2{width:190px}#page6 #header{background:url(images/header_bg.jpg) no-repeat left top}#footer{height:78px}